Ummm...yes, it does. You say Kimber should develop their own products instead of making copies of Sig guns. My comment (the one you can't make sense of) points out that Sig makes copies of other guns...specifically the 1911 and AR. Also, I reject your assertion the R7 is a copy of the 365. There are some pretty substantial differences...the R7 is completely ambidextrous, the ejection port is closed on top to make the slide more rigid and keep out more debris and helps to keep from fouling the optic, take-down and reassembly are completely different, etc...
